Automatic stitching

Stitching is a process that creates relations between database columns that are Column assets in Collibra Data Intelligence Cloud and BI assets representing the same database. Specifically, stitching creates relations between the following assets:

  • The assets that are created when you ingest Tableau.
  • The assets that are created when you register a data source or import assets.

For Collibra Data Lineage to stitch the assets to the data objects, you must prepare the Data Catalog physical data layer to create the database > schema > table > column or system > database > schema > table > column hierarchy. For more information, see Prepare the Data Catalog physical data layer for Tableau stitching.

The lineage harvester harvests the Tableau source code and sends it to the Collibra Data Lineage service. The Collibra Data Lineage also collects the full names of assets ingested in Data Catalog and stitches them to data objects collected from Tableau. After processing the metadata, the Collibra Data Lineage service ingests the Tableau assets and their characteristics in Data Catalog. Tableau assets that are stitched now show a relation of the type "Data Element targets / sources Data Element" to the stitched asset. This relation type is also visualized in a technical lineage.

To clarify, the Tableau Data Attribute is the target of the Column, and the Column is the source of the Tableau Data Attribute

Note 
  • If the Column asset is from a data source that is not supported by technical lineage, a standard SQL parser is used to try to visualize the column in a technical lineage, but the technical lineage might not be complete.
  • When you ingest Tableau metadata, a technical lineage for Tableau Data Attribute assets is automatically created.

Stitching: matching the full paths of assets

To stitch assets in Data Catalog to data objects collected by the lineage harvester, the Collibra Data Lineage service looks at the full path of the assets in Data Catalog and the full path of Tableau assets. If the full paths match (including for case-sensitivity), the Collibra Data Lineage service automatically stitches them.

Note Ensure that you correctly prepare the Data Catalog physical data layer.

The Technical lineage Stitching tab page shows the full paths of assets in Data Catalog and data objects collected from Tableau. To fix stitching issues, you can look up the full paths and make sure they match, including for case-sensitivity.